When it comes to excavation in rough terrain, a reinforced excavator ripper stands out as a crucial attachment for heavy machinery. Designed to withstand the rigors of tough soil, rocky surfaces, and uneven landscapes, these rippers provide exceptional durability and efficiency. The reinforced construction typically involves high-grade materials that prevent wear and tear, making them ideal for heavy-duty applications.
One of the primary benefits of using a reinforced excavator ripper is its ability to break through hard ground and compacted soil. Traditional buckets may struggle in these conditions, leading to increased downtime and labor costs. The sharp, pointed teeth of the ripper can penetrate dense material with ease, allowing for quicker site preparation and material removal. This efficiency is particularly beneficial when dealing with tough substrates like clay, gravel, or rocky soil.
Another advantage lies in the versatility of the reinforced excavator ripper. This attachment can be utilized for various tasks, including trenching, land clearing, and grading, making it an invaluable tool on the construction site. Its design allows operators to perform multiple functions without the need to constantly switch out attachments, thus saving time and resources.
Moreover, the reinforced excavator ripper enhances safety on the job site. By effectively breaking up hard materials, the ripper minimizes the risk of equipment damage and operator fatigue. Operators can work more comfortably and efficiently, knowing they have the right tool to tackle challenging conditions. This safety aspect is crucial in maintaining a productive work environment and reducing the likelihood of accidents or equipment failures.
In terms of maintenance, reinforced rippers tend to require less frequent servicing compared to standard attachments. Their robust construction means they can endure heavy use without succumbing to damage or degradation. This reliability translates to lower operating costs over the long term, as fewer replacements or repairs are needed.
In summary, a reinforced excavator ripper for rough terrain offers numerous benefits that enhance both efficiency and safety in construction and excavation projects. Its ability to penetrate tough materials, combined with its versatility and durability, makes it an essential tool for any operator working in challenging environments. Investing in such an attachment can lead to improved productivity, reduced costs, and a more streamlined workflow on the job site.
